Your Situation
Whether or not there are people around you, you feel genuinely alone — unseen, unheard, or disconnected.
What to know
The Quran describes Allah's closeness in terms stronger than physical company — not just present nearby, but aware of what you haven't even said out loud.
What you can do
- Sit with this verse: 'We are closer to him than his jugular vein' (Surah Qaf 50:16) — describing Allah's knowledge of you as nearer than your own pulse.
- Remember: 'He is with you wherever you are' (Surah Al-Hadid 57:4) — not a promise that people will always be around, but that you are never actually unaccompanied.
- Loneliness and worship aren't opposites — dhikr, dua, and prayer are all ways of turning toward Someone who's already turned toward you.
